Tour Itinerary

Day 1: Arrival in Cairo – Welcome to Egypt

Begin your Egypt adventure with a warm welcome at Cairo International Airport, where our representative will meet and assist you through arrival procedures. Enjoy a comfortable transfer to your hotel in Cairo, the vibrant capital of Egypt. Take the evening to relax and get your first glimpse of this historic city — where ancient wonders meet modern life.
Overnight stay in Cairo.

Day 2: Giza Pyramids & Sphinx – Wonders of Ancient Egypt

After breakfast, set out on an unforgettable journey to the Great Pyramids of Giza, one of the Seven Wonders of the Ancient World. Stand in awe before the majestic Sphinx and explore the Valley Temple, where ancient pharaohs were once honored. Capture breathtaking photos and, for a truly authentic experience, enjoy an optional camel ride with panoramic views of the pyramids.
Overnight stay in Cairo.

Day 3: Cairo City Tour – History, Culture & Faith

Start your day with a guided visit to the Egyptian Museum, home to an incredible collection of ancient artifacts (note: Tutankhamun treasures may be displayed at the Grand Egyptian Museum). Continue to the Salah El-Din Citadel, a medieval fortress offering sweeping views of Cairo, and admire the stunning Mohamed Ali Mosque, a masterpiece of Ottoman architecture.
Later, explore the spiritual heart of the city in Coptic Cairo, where you’ll visit the Hanging Church and Abu Serga Church, two of Egypt’s oldest Christian landmarks.
Overnight stay in Cairo.

Day 4: Cairo to Luxor – Gateway to Ancient Thebes

After breakfast, transfer to the airport or train station for your journey to Luxor, often called the world’s greatest open-air museum. Upon arrival, our representative will greet you and escort you to your hotel for check-in and relaxation.
In the evening, enjoy free time at leisure or take an optional tour to Luxor Temple, beautifully illuminated at night and offering a magical glimpse into Egypt’s ancient splendor.
Overnight stay in Luxor.

Day 5: Luxor West Bank – Secrets of the Pharaohs

Cross the Nile to the West Bank of Luxor, where Egypt’s ancient kings were laid to rest. Explore the magnificent Valley of the Kings, home to royal tombs carved deep into the desert cliffs — with entry to three beautifully preserved tombs included.
Continue to the Temple of Queen Hatshepsut, an architectural masterpiece dedicated to Egypt’s most powerful female pharaoh. End your tour with a stop at the Colossi of Memnon, two towering statues that have guarded the Theban necropolis for millennia.
Overnight stay in Luxor.

Day 6: Luxor East Bank & Journey to Aswan – From Temples to the Nile’s Jewel

Start your day exploring the awe-inspiring Karnak Temple Complex, one of the largest and most impressive religious sites ever built. Walk among its massive columns and sacred lakes as you uncover stories of ancient gods and pharaohs.
After your tour, continue your Egypt adventure south to Aswan — whether by comfortable train or private vehicle — enjoying scenic views along the Nile Valley. Upon arrival, transfer to your hotel and relax for the evening.
Overnight stay in Aswan.

Day 7: Aswan Highlights – Temples, the Nile & Timeless Beauty

Begin your Aswan sightseeing tour with a visit to the impressive High Dam, a modern engineering marvel that controls the Nile’s flow and powers much of Egypt. Continue to the Unfinished Obelisk, an ancient granite monument that offers insight into the craftsmanship of Egypt’s builders.
Next, sail by motorboat to the enchanting Philae Temple, dedicated to the goddess Isis, gracefully situated on an island surrounded by the Nile’s sparkling waters.
In the evening, unwind with an optional felucca ride at sunset, a serene way to experience Aswan’s golden skies and gentle breezes.
Overnight stay in Aswan.

Day 8: Departure – Farewell to Egypt

Enjoy your final breakfast at the hotel, taking in the last moments of your unforgettable Egypt adventure. At the scheduled time, our team will transfer you to Aswan Airport (or Cairo Airport, depending on your flight) for your final departure.
As your journey ends, you’ll leave with lasting memories of Egypt’s timeless beauty, ancient wonders, and warm hospitality.
